2016-10-04 6 views
1

私はecs_taskdefinitionを作成していますが、タスク定義を必要なファイルにしたいと思います。外部タスクのyamlファイルをインクルードする

ecs_taskdefintion: 
    containers: {{ load_external_yaml containers.yaml }} 
    volumes: {{ load_external_yaml_volumes.yaml }} 

私は外部ファイルからyamlデータをロードしたいと思います。

答えて

2

あなたはfile参照して、このようなfrom_yamlフィルタを組み合わせてみてください可能性があります

{{ lookup('file','containers.yaml') | from_yaml }} 

は、検索がローカルなので、containers.yamlがansible制御ホスト上でなければならないことを覚えておいてください。

関連する問題